detect: add tls.certs keyword

Add keyword to do "raw" matching on each of the certificates in the
TLS certificate sticky buffer.

Example:
  alert tls any any -> any any (msg:"tls.certs test"; tls.certs; \
          content:"|01 02 03 04|"; sid:1;)

+/**
+ * \brief Registration function for keyword: tls.certs
+ */
+void DetectTlsCertsRegister(void)
+{
+    sigmatch_table[DETECT_AL_TLS_CERTS].name = "tls.certs";
+    sigmatch_table[DETECT_AL_TLS_CERTS].desc = "content modifier to match the TLS certificate sticky buffer";
+    sigmatch_table[DETECT_AL_TLS_CERTS].url = DOC_URL DOC_VERSION "/rules/tls-keywords.html#tls-certs";
+    sigmatch_table[DETECT_AL_TLS_CERTS].Setup = DetectTlsCertsSetup;
+#ifdef UNITTESTS
+    sigmatch_table[DETECT_AL_TLS_CERTS].RegisterTests = DetectTlsCertsRegisterTests;
+#endif
+    sigmatch_table[DETECT_AL_TLS_CERTS].flags |= SIGMATCH_NOOPT;
+    sigmatch_table[DETECT_AL_TLS_CERTS].flags |= SIGMATCH_INFO_STICKY_BUFFER;
+
+    DetectAppLayerInspectEngineRegister2("tls.certs", ALPROTO_TLS,
+            SIG_FLAG_TOCLIENT, TLS_STATE_CERT_READY,
+            DetectEngineInspectTlsCerts, NULL);
+
+    DetectAppLayerMpmRegister2("tls.certs", SIG_FLAG_TOCLIENT, 2,
+            PrefilterMpmTlsCertsRegister, NULL, ALPROTO_TLS,
+            TLS_STATE_CERT_READY);
+
+    DetectBufferTypeSetDescriptionByName("tls.certs", "TLS certificate");
+
+    g_tls_certs_buffer_id = DetectBufferTypeGetByName("tls.certs");
+}
